SAP에서 클래스(Class) 생성 및 사용 방법과 상위 클래스에 지정하는 방법


구성형 자재를 사용(구성)하기 위해서는 특성(Characteristic)을 만들게 됩니다. (SAP 특성에 대한 설명과 유지보수 방법에 대해서는 본문 아래 도움 될만한 포스팅을 참조하세요)

일반적으로 하나의 제품을 만들기 위해서는 온갖 특성이 존재 합니다. 원재료의 종류와 사용량, 공정의 작업장과 작업시간, 두께/높이 등의 각종 수치들, 마킹, 포장, 기타 소모품까지 정의해야 할 특성이 한두 가지가 아닙니다.

제품의 종류가 많다 보면 각 제품을 생산하기 위한 특성도 많아지게 되지만 유사한 제품을 묶는 구성형자재 또한 많아지게 됩니다.
구성형자재에는 특성을 지정하게 됩니다.
수백개, 수천개의 특성을 매번 구성형자재가 생성될 때마다 지정한다는 것은 결코 쉬운 일이 아닙니다.

그래서 나온 개념이 클래스(Class) 입니다.
클래스 또한 SAP에서 사용하는 의미는 다양하지만 분류의 의미로 설명하면 클래스는 유사한 특성을 모아 놓은 특성들의 그룹이라고 말할 수 있습니다.

이번 글에서는 구성형자재를 사용하기 위한 두 번째 작업 단계인 SAP에서 클래스(Class) 생성 및 사용 방법과 상위 클래스에 지정하는 방법에 대해 알아보겠습니다.

SAP 클래스(Class) 생성 및 유지보수

T-Code : CL01, CL02, CL03
클래스를 생성하고 유지보수하기 위한 트랜잭션코드는 CL01(생성), CL02(변경), CL03(조회) 입니다.

1. 클래스를 생성하기 위해 Tcode CL01을 실행합니다.

2. 상단의 클래스에 생성할 클래스 이름을 입력하고, 클래스 유형에 변형(300)을 입력합니다.

3. [기본데이터] 탭에서 클래스의 내역(이름)을 입력하고 상태(릴리즈완료)와 클래스 그룹을 선택해 줍니다.

SAP에서 클래스(Class)를 생성 및 사용 방법과 상위 클래스에 지정하는 방법 - 클래스 생성 1

4. [특성] 탭에 클래스에 포함하고자 하는 특성들을 모두 지정해 줍니다.

5. 이렇게 만든 클래스를 나중에 구성형자재의 클래스 지정 작업을 통해 모든 특성이 구성형자재에 포함되게 됩니다.

SAP에서 클래스(Class)를 생성 및 사용 방법과 상위 클래스에 지정하는 방법 - 클래스 생성 2
클래스 유지보수 화면 필드 설명
  • 클래스 : 클래스로 사용할 이름을 입력한다.
  • 클래스 유형 : 구성형자재의 변형으로 사용할 것이므로 ‘300‘(변형)을 선택한다.
  • 효력 시작일 : 생성일자 그대로 사용한다.
  • 내역 : 클래스에 대한 내역을 적는다.
  • 상태 : 바로 사용할 특성이기에 ‘릴리즈완료‘를 선택한다.
  • 클래스 그룹 : 미리 정의된 클래스 그룹에서 선택한다.(선택 옵션)
  • 특성 탭의 특성 : 클래스에 하나로 묶을 특성들을 지정한다.
클래스 사용 시 중요 참고 사항

■ 만약 만드는 클래스가 상위 클래스인 경우 특성 탭의 특성에는 개별 특성을 직접 추가하지 않는 것이 좋습니다.

   특성을 직접 추가 한다고 해서 문제되는 것은 아니지만 상위 클래스는 일반 클래스의 특성을 그대로 상속 받는 개념으로 사용되므로 만약 추가할 특성이 있으면 가급적 일반 클래스에 추가해 주는 것이 좋습니다.


▼ 지금부터는 이렇게 만든 클래스를 상위 클래스에 지정하는 방법에 대해 알아보겠습니다.

상위 클래스에 클래스 지정 방법

앞 단락에서 구성형자재를 사용하기 위해 특성을 만들게 되고, 특성을 좀 더 편리하게 사용하기 위해 유사한 특성을 모아 놓은 클래스를 만들어 사용 한다고 설명했습니다.

필요에 따라서는 이렇게 만든 클래스를 하나로 모아서 관리할 필요가 있습니다. 세분화 된 클래스를 하나의 클래스로 모아 놓은 것을 상위 클래스라고 합니다.

클래스를 만드는 방법은 일반(단일) 클래스와 상위 클래스의 구분은 별도로 없습니다
만들어진 여러 클래스를 또다른 클래스에 지정하면 이것이 곧 상위 클래스가 됩니다.
상위 클래스에도 일반 특성을 바로 지정할 수 있지만 권장하는 방법은 아닙니다. (상위클래스는 일반 클래스만 지정하길 권장합니다.)

▶ 지금부터 상위 클래스에 클래스를 지정하는 방법에 대한 설명입니다.

T-Code : CL22 (상위 복수 클래스에 단일 클래스 지정)

– 상위 클래스에 지정 방법은 정말 간단합니다.
상단의 선택 클래스에 상위클래스 이름을 입력하고, 지정의 클래스에 상위 클래스 묶일 일반 클래스를 지정해 주면 됩니다.

상위 클래스에 클래스 지정
상위 클래스에 클래스 지정 화면 필드 설명
  • 클래스 [선택] : 상위클래스로 사용할 클래스 이름을 입력한다.
  • 클래스 유형 [선택] : 구성형자재의 변형으로 사용할 것이므로 ‘300‘(변형)을 선택한다.
  • 클래스 [지정] : 상위 클래스에 지정될 단일 클래스 이름을 입력한다. (행 삽입으로 계속 추가할 수 있다)





이 글이 도움이 되었기를 바랍니다. ^-^


답글 남기기